> This article published on the O'Reilly web site - http://onjava.com/pub/a/onjava/2005/08/03/hibernate.html?page=3 - describes how to implement joins with formulas, using the hbm xml files. We should be able to do the same with annotations: 
> <hibernate-mapping>
>   <class name="Company" table="Company">
>     <id name="id" />
>     <many-to-one 
>       name="defaultContactPerson" 
>       property-ref="defaultContactPerson">
>         <column name="id"/>
>         <formula>1</formula>
>         </many-to-one>
>   </class>
>   <class name="Person" >
>     <id name="id" />
>     <properties name="defaultContactPerson">
>         <property name="companyID" />
>         <property name="defaultFlag" />
>     </properties>
>   </class>
> </hibernate-mapping>
